Iran’s Islamic Revolution Gave Countries Confidence to Stand up against Hegemonic Powers

10:30 - February 16, 2015
News ID: 2856225
TEHRAN (IQNA) – Leader of Nigeria’s Shia Muslims said the Islamic Revolution of Iran gave the world countries confidence to confront the arrogant powers.

Hojat-ol-Islam Seyed Ibrahim Yaqoub El-Zakzaky made the remark in a ceremony held in the holy city of Mashhad, northeast of Iran, to commemorate the martyrs of Muslim world.
He added that the Islamic Revolution taught the world people the lesson of liberty and seeking freedom, IRNA reported.
Hojat-ol-Islam Zakzaky also highlighted the inspirational role of the revolution and ideas of the late founder of the Islamic Republic of Iran, Imam Khomeini (RA).
He noted that since returning from a visit to Iran on the first anniversary of the Islamic Revolution, he has managed to introduce the ideals of the revolution to millions of people in Nigeria.
The Islamic Revolution, spearheaded by the late Imam Khomeini (RA), established a new political system based on Islamic values and democracy.
